Transaction 58a60725f76cc42d49f53eeaf2a79b6e27cf0d1a128d1fbbce2097cc46647b4f

1 Input
2 Outputs
  • 58a60725f76cc42d49f53eeaf2a79b6e27cf0d1a128d1fbbce2097cc46647b4f:0
  • value  4310662
    address  14hw8fwXY4siPZkuuGj3mUB3oxSembdtMG
  • 58a60725f76cc42d49f53eeaf2a79b6e27cf0d1a128d1fbbce2097cc46647b4f:1
  • value  3183647
    address  17y7A2SUCZpjdKmdAJq2rD4Js6Z89jehgi